BACK STAGE PROCEDURES
(City Hall)
1. Dancers need to come dressed in their costumes and ready to perform one hour before the
show starts.
2. 30 minutes before the show starts we need all students to sit quietly with their groups.
3. After students are done performing we ask that they go back to their spots in city hall and sit
down until their group is called to line-up for the last number.
4. If you are a father of a young child and your daughter needs your help to go to the bathroom
please take them in the men’s room or ask someone to take them in the ladies room.
Page 23 of 26
5. I know the kids are waiting back stage for a long time. Feel free to bring something to keep
them entertained. IPods, coloring book, snacks, water. Anything to make the wait more
enjoyable.
6. When the show is done students will be sent back to city hall. We ask that they go to their
spots and sit down. One parent will have to come into city hall to pick them up. If students
drive themselves they will need to show their license to leave.
7. I will wait with my 3-6 year olds on stage after the show. Parents must come to the stage to
pick up their child.
8. Please check to make sure you have all your belongings with you before you leave.
9. Dancers need to pick up after themselves. Please throw away your trash.
10. Parents of younger children- during all rehearsals/shows please make sure your child is
following the rules- students can’t be running amok in the theatre, tap dancing on the wood
floors or writing on walls.
Please let us know if you have any questions. Working together as a team will help the recital run
smoothly. Please let a volunteer know if students are not following the rules. They will handle the
situation appropriately. Any student that refuses to follow the rules will need a parent with them the
entire time. Please do not yell at our volunteers.
